This cover image shows a downlink F-RAN architecture. In terms of information transmission, F-APs in the network are connected to the BBU pool through fronthaul links with limited capacity. In terms of energy consumption, F-APs include solar panels and energy storage batteries, and are connected to the smart grid. The BBU pool contains all content files that may be requested by UEs. As a fog access node with caching capability, F-APs can cache files with high popularity at the edge of the network. https://doi.org/10.1002/eng2.12497
